Output e51c1346e7363545545c99b3e6c7bff7fe19ac7859b74c038c75f4ea6ca267e9:144

value
50694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0973b6c774bb76de073ffb8732033e574ff88666 OP_EQUAL
address
32YzdDdY7UC7d5z3X33huSYnuioxj2QXNe
transaction
e51c1346e7363545545c99b3e6c7bff7fe19ac7859b74c038c75f4ea6ca267e9
confirmations
503211
spent
true

1 Sat Range